    1. Product Identification & Overview

    ️· Product: CUI Devices PR13 Relay
    ️· Series: PR13
    ️· Type: Power Relay
    ️· Form Factors/Configurations: Two main configurations are presented:
    - 1C (1 Form C): This is a single-pole, double-throw (SPDT) relay. This configuration has a common terminal that switches between two separate terminals.
    - 1A (1 Form A): This is a normally open single pole single throw (SPST) relay.
    ️· Date of Document: August 26, 1982

    2. Technical Specifications & Features

    ️· Compliance: ISO9001, ISO/TS16949, and ISO14001 approved. These are quality management system certifications.
    ️· Warranty: One-year limited warranty.
    ️· Critical Component Disclaimer: The relay is *not* approved for use as a critical component in life-support systems.
    ️· Revision History: The current document is Revision 1.0 (initial release).
